What is Weighting Weighted Averages Explained in Finance

4307 reads · Last updated: November 14, 2025

Weighted is a description of adjustments to a figure to reflect different proportions or "weights" of components that make up that figure. A weighted average, for example, takes into account the proportional relevance of each component instead of measuring each individual component equally. The Dow Jones Industrial Average (DJIA) is a price-weighted average that compares each security based on the stock's price relative to the sum of all the stocks' prices. The S&P 500 Index and Nasdaq Composite Index, on the other hand, are based on market capitalization, where each company is measured relative to its market value.Where the DJIA and Nasdaq indexes utilize weighting in their calculation to more closely approximate the effect that changing stock prices will have on the overall market, weighting can also be used to help evaluate the past and current prices of individual instruments through technical analysis.

Definition and Background

Weighting, in financial analysis, refers to the method of assigning different levels of significance to individual elements—such as stocks, bonds, or datasets—when aggregating or analyzing results. Instead of treating each asset or data point as equally important, weighting allows for a more accurate reflection of real-world influence based on criteria such as market value, price, or other financial metrics.

The concept originates from the development of early financial indices. For example, the Dow Jones Industrial Average (DJIA), launched in the late 19th century, adopted a price-weighted approach whereby higher-priced stocks had a larger effect on index performance. As markets evolved and company sizes diverged, newer indices such as the S&P 500 transitioned to market-cap weighting, giving larger, more economically significant companies a proportionally greater impact.

Weighting methodologies now underpin not only indices but also portfolio construction, risk management, and regulatory analysis. They help bridge the gap between raw data and actionable financial insights. Asset managers, institutional investors, and financial advisors rely on proper weighting to ensure that market assessments and investment products accurately reflect the diverse influence of constituent assets.

Technological advances and increased data availability have led to more sophisticated approaches, such as smart beta or factor-based weighting, which blend financial theory with advanced analytics. Regulators increasingly demand transparency around index construction and weighting techniques to uphold market integrity and protect investors.


Calculation Methods and Applications

The Basics: How Weighted Averages Work

A weighted average is calculated as follows:

Weighted Average = (Σ (value × weight)) / (Σ weights)

This formula ensures each component’s contribution to an aggregate measure aligns with its underlying importance, whether determined by market cap, price, earnings, or any other financial benchmark.

Common Methods

  • Price Weighting: Used in the DJIA. For example, if Stock A trades at USD 200 and Stock B at USD 50, Stock A will have four times the influence.
  • Market Cap Weighting: Used in the S&P 500. A company with a USD 200,000,000,000 market cap weighs twenty times more than a USD 10,000,000,000 firm.
  • Equal Weighting: Every constituent gets the same influence, regardless of price or size.

Step-by-Step Example

Suppose you have a portfolio with three stocks:

StockPortfolio WeightReturn
A50%6%
B30%3%
C20%-1%

Weighted Return = (0.5 × 6%) + (0.3 × 3%) + (0.2 × -1%) = 3% + 0.9% - 0.2% = 3.7%

This method reflects your actual exposure better than a simple average.

Practical Applications

  • Portfolio Performance: Investment returns that reflect how much capital was committed to each asset.
  • Index Calculations: Ensure indices like the Nasdaq Composite reflect broader market movements.
  • Risk Management: Weighted risk indicators (such as Value at Risk models) account for proportionate exposures.
  • Inventory Accounting: Businesses calculate weighted average costs for products bought at different prices over time.

Case Study (Virtual Example, Not Investment Advice)

An investor builds a USD 100,000 portfolio: USD 40,000 in a technology ETF (6% annual return), USD 30,000 in healthcare (4% return), USD 30,000 in utilities (2% return).

Weighted Return = (0.4 × 6%) + (0.3 × 4%) + (0.3 × 2%) = 2.4% + 1.2% + 0.6% = 4.2%

This calculation shows that the tech allocation, due to its higher return and greater weight, drives most portfolio performance.


Comparison, Advantages, and Common Misconceptions

Major Weighting Methods Compared

Weighting TypeMethodProsCons
Price-WeightedBy stock priceSimple, historicalOverweights expensive
Market Cap-WeightedBy total market valueReflects market sizeConcentration risk
Equal-WeightedEqual for allBalancedHigh turnover
FundamentalBy fundamentalsBased on metricsMay lag market trends

Advantages

  • Accuracy: Weighted indices (such as the S&P 500) better reflect market trends and corporate influence.
  • Risk Control: Exposure to sectors and assets aligns with the investor’s or institution’s intent.
  • Flexible Analysis: Suitable for portfolios, risk metrics, and performance tracking.

Drawbacks

  • Potential Skew: Market-cap and price weighting can overemphasize large or high-priced stocks, reducing diversification.
  • Maintenance: Equal-weighted portfolios require frequent rebalancing, which can increase costs.
  • Complexity: Advanced techniques (such as smart beta) require sophisticated data and analysis.

Common Misconceptions

  • All indices are “the same”: Weighting methods can significantly change risk and return. Understand your benchmark’s structure.
  • Weighting removes all bias: Every method introduces some degree of bias; no approach is entirely neutral.
  • Rebalancing is optional: Failing to rebalance can lead to unintended risk drift over time.

FAQs

What does ‘weighting’ mean in finance?

Weighting refers to assigning significance to assets or data points in a calculation, so each contributes appropriately to analyses such as indices, averages, or portfolios. This ensures results reflect the real impact of each component.

How are weights determined in major stock indices?

It depends on the index. The DJIA uses price weighting, while the S&P 500 and Nasdaq Composite use market-cap weighting. Index guidelines from each provider explain their methodologies.

What is the key difference between price weighting and market capitalization weighting?

Price weighting is based on each stock’s share price, so high-priced stocks have more influence. Market capitalization weighting considers a firm's total value, giving larger firms greater impact.

Why is weighting relevant for investors?

Weighting shapes portfolio risk, return, and how indices or performance measures track market behavior. Understanding weighting helps ensure that aggregate figures and allocations are interpreted correctly.

Can weighting affect investment performance?

Yes. The selected method (price, market-cap, or equal weighting) can significantly influence risk, volatility, and returns, sometimes favoring larger or more stable firms and sometimes smaller, growth-oriented ones.

How do ETFs use weighting?

ETFs adopt various methods (market-cap, equal, sector), depending on the index or asset class tracked. The most popular ETFs mirror the methodology of indices such as the S&P 500.

How does rebalancing relate to weighting?

Rebalancing adjusts a portfolio’s weights after price changes, keeping risk and strategy aligned. Without it, dominant winners or losers may unintentionally alter your allocation.

What are the potential downsides to different weighting approaches?

Price weighting may increase the influence of expensive stocks. Cap weighting can concentrate risk in large companies. Equal weighting improves diversification but increases rebalancing costs.

Can I use weighting outside stocks?

Yes. Bonds, commodities, and multi-asset portfolios also use weighting—sometimes based on outstanding value, liquidity, or economic exposure—to build targeted, risk-adjusted strategies.
